NITROXIII CNN35XX-NFBE HSM Family, from Marvell Semiconductor, Inc., holds FIPS 140-2 certificate #4218 at overall level 3. The validation is historical: agencies may keep the module in existing systems but not buy it new. Below are its validation history, algorithm certificates and security policy, drawn from the NIST CMVP entry.

Historical. Moved to historical list due to sunsetting. Federal agencies may reference historical validations for existing systems only, not for new procurement.

Module description

Quoted from the NIST CMVP entry for this certificate.

CNN35XX-NFBE HSM Family is a high performance purpose built solution for key management and crypto acceleration compliance to FIPS 140-2 level 3. The module supports flexible key store that can be partitioned up to 32 individually managed and isolated partitions. This is a SRIOV capable PCIe adapter and can be used in a virtualization environment to extend services like virtual key management, offloading general and TLS specific crypto operations through dedicated logical I/O channels. This product is suitable for PKI users, vendors, TLS servers/load balancers.
